What is the IELTS?
The IELTS is jointly handled by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. It is created to examine the language efficiency of non-native English speakers who wish to study, work, or reside in English-speaking nations. The test is readily available in 2 formats: Academic and General Training.

The IELTS test is divided into four areas, each created to evaluate different aspects of language efficiency:
Listening (30 minutes): Candidates listen to four recorded texts and answer concerns based upon what they hear. The texts range from a discussion between two individuals to a monologue on an academic topic.Reading (60 minutes): The Academic variation includes 3 long texts of increasing difficulty, while the General Training version includes texts from books, publications, papers, and business handbooks.Composing (60 minutes): The Academic version requires candidates to write a 150-word report describing a chart, table, or diagram, followed by a 250-word essay. The General Training version includes a letter and a 250-word essay.Speaking (11-14 minutes): This section is an in person interview with an inspector.
